Block

Height 635563 (Confirmations 1047959)
Timestamp (1663901508)
Block Hash 2650838e94f16f0640d363ac4c23d935b07fa1159fedbc27583c7a95f3459ac9
Previous Block ebea6c740b071efdeb382c42a0978423fce316be8767ab4c3ed2239e295f73c5
Next Block 14dd43ef2dff7d7bd811065ba0b638a7064400c31293821319da445f4f2164d9
Merkle Root ab8e3bffda5343a57cebe16812ea7a5af3bbf39e7e48e2bb2e76b998400f98ca
Size 576 Bytes
Version 536870912
Transactions 1